What is Basic Attention Token (BAT):

Basic Attention Token (BAT) wants to improve digital advertising through a token that can be exchanged between publishers, advertisers and users.

BAT is used in conjunction with a new browser called Brave created in part by a team that co-founded Mozilla and Firefox.

The Test: Stated Roadmap Actions as at June 2017:

1. Recruit and retain Ethereum, machine learning, devops, project management, ad sales, UX design, and more browser development people, to build out the BAT platform in the stages outlined below.

Pass/Fail: This might be self evident from the progress of the project but it doesn't appear to be clearly highlighted on the website or on their blog. Fail

Community Relevance: High

2. As the BAT platform develops and gets integrated with Brave, evangelize other attention-economy apps, from browsers to games and beyond, to join an organization we will endow to promote user-first, private, and anonymous ads, donations, micro-paywall-piercing “link gifting”, and other token-based premium products, and share the BAT among apps other than Brave. We aim to make this a non-profit.

Pass/Fail: Uphold, Youtube, Dow Jones Media Group, Townsquare Media, Twitch have all been integrated or are due to be integrated with BAT as per the recent posts both the milestone and blog articles. Pass

Community Relevance: High

Pass/Fail: Stated aim to make this non-profit. This is not made clear in the current roadmap or on the anniversary blogpost. Fail

Community Relevance: High

3. Create a source of seed funding, with exact structure to be determined, to sponsor entrepreneurs to create new BAT apps. This may take the form of an independently judged prize system in which apps must follow the endpoint software rules and on-chain smart contracts prototyped by the development team (1) and codified by the member organization (2).

Pass/Fail: There appears to be no mention of this in further posts or roadmap milestones.Fail

Community Relevance: High

4. Fund greater user growth of Brave and other BAT apps by rewarding users who choose to opt into the BAT platform, to get to greater scale sooner with the brands and agencies buying user-private ad slots, and (where publishers partner with us) ad slots on pages. Growth requires promotion and distribution above organic rate and scale, so we will fund it with some of the sale proceeds.

Pass/Fail: The latest roadmap shows that their has been progress on all these items and they have been highlighted in both the roadmap and blog. Pass

Community Relevance: High

Summary:

Please note that the author Brendan Eich has expressly said that the original roadmap was subject to revision and would ultimately become an artefact However it's important that the original roadmap is reviewed and indeed scrutinised by the community itself.

Although some of the information I sought may have been made available via other communication channels like telegram/slack, I think that it is important that the roadmap should be a key piece of information stored on the project's own website and in perpetuity.
